The Role of Rubber Additives in Particle Formation Machinery
In the rubber industry, the process of particle formation is a critical step that involves the use of specialized machinery to transform raw materials into uniformly sized rubber particles. One such machine is the rubber additives mother-particle granulator, which plays a crucial role in ensuring the quality and consistency of the final product.
The rubber additives mother-particle granulator is a specialized piece of equipment designed to process various types of rubber additives, including carbon black, fillers, and plasticizers. These additives are essential for enhancing the physical properties of rubber, such as strength, flexibility, and resistance to aging. By using the granulator, these additives can be evenly mixed with the base rubber material, resulting in a more durable and reliable product.
